Q: Is 10,110,225 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 10,110,225 is a composite number.

Why is 10,110,225 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 10,110,225 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 15 23 25 69 75 115 345 575 1,725 5,861 17,583 29,305 87,915 134,803 146,525 404,409 439,575 674,015 2,022,045 3,370,075 and 10,110,225, with no remainder.

Since 10,110,225 cannot be divided by just 1 and 10,110,225, it is a composite number.
